The 5-Stage Journey from Package to Profitable SaaS Stage 1: Solve One Specific, Painful Problem Focus on one genuinely frustrating problem Flutter developers face: authentication flows, markdown editing, in-app updates, media uploading, form validation, or logging tools. Your only metric is package adoption and feedback.
If 500+ developers use your package, you’ve validated demand.
Stage 2: Listen to How Developers Use Your Package Pay attention to GitHub issues, pull requests, email inquiries, and social mentions. You’ll see patterns like “Can this sync across devices?” or “Any way to add cloud storage?” These aren’t just support tickets, they’re explicit SaaS product requirements handed to you by your target market.
Stage 3: Design Your Architecture for Future Scale Avoid mixing everything together. Use clean separation: Flutter Package for client-side logic and UI, SaaS Backend for authentication and billing, Admin Dashboard for analytics and management. Your free package becomes the SDK for your SaaS platform.
Stage 4: Introduce Premium Features Without Betraying Free Users Never lock core functionality behind a paywall. Your free tier must genuinely solve the original problem completely. Monetize advanced capabilities power users need: cloud sync, team collaboration, analytics, automated backups, AI features, and priority support. This is when you connect Stripe and start generating revenue.
Stage 5: Turn Documentation into Your Growth Engine Your most powerful marketing is exceptional documentation: clear README files, setup guides, video tutorials, blog posts, YouTube demos, and case studies. Every tutorial becomes a subtle sales page while providing genuine value and showcasing premium capabilities.
The Reality Check: Timeline and Revenue Expectations You won’t see meaningful revenue in weeks 1–4 or months 1–2. But around months 4–6, something shifts. With consistent usage and established trust, developers start asking for paid tiers. That’s when your SaaS business truly launches, not when you create a landing page, but when users actively seek ways to pay you.
Critical Mistakes That Kill This Strategy Avoid these momentum killers: charging from day one, poor documentation, no code examples, ignoring GitHub engagement, chasing perfection over shipping, and dismissing user requests. Your first version only needs to be useful, not perfect.
